Approbation for doctors & nurses — the honest path from MBBS/BSc Nursing to a German licence (2026)

The heaviest recognition route, honestly costed: Kenntnisprüfung vs Anpassungslehrgang, the Berufserlaubnis hack that lets doctors earn while they wait, the Nov-2026 reform that makes the KP the default — and the anti-scam facts every nurse from India, Pakistan or Bangladesh should know.

Anerkennung · Medical

12–24 months. Plan for it, don't be surprised by it.

Medicine and nursing are the heaviest recognition paths Germany has — and the highest-volume ones for India, Pakistan and Bangladesh. The promised 8-week decision hides a document loop, a language exam and a knowledge exam with its own waiting list. Here is the whole route, costed.

The Kenntnisprüfung becomes the DEFAULT route for third-country doctors, dentists and pharmacists

1 Nov 2026

Law final — Bundesrat approved 8 May 2026

Until now, files burned months proving document equivalence before near-always landing at 'wesentliche Unterschiede' → Kenntnisprüfung anyway. From November the exam comes first and the document fight becomes optional. Veterinarians are NOT included.

Two different mechanisms, one bucket

Both professions end in a state licence from the Land health authority, but the law differs — and case officers care about the words:

Doctor (Arzt/Ärztin)
Legal mechanism
Approbation under the BÄO — the full state licence to practise medicine
Standard outcome for IN/PK/BD files
'Wesentliche Unterschiede' near-always → Kenntnisprüfung (oral-practical, 60–90 min, patient case, oriented on the M3 exam)
Nurse (Pflegefachkraft)
Legal mechanism
Staatliche Anerkennung under the PflBG — state recognition by the Land health authority
Standard outcome for IN/PK/BD files
Defizitbescheid is the NORM → your choice of Anpassungslehrgang OR Kenntnisprüfung

What it costs

1,500–4,500 €

Doctor: typical total out of pocket (application + KP + FSP + translations)

770–2,000 €

Nurse: authority fee + KP fee + translations (~ community range)

0 €

Nurse Anpassungslehrgang — usually employer- or BA-funded (AZAV)

Doctor components: application 150–1,000 € per Land · Kenntnisprüfung 400–1,350 € (Schleswig-Holstein lowest, Hessen highest) · Fachsprachprüfung 350–650 € () · translations and document verification 500–1,500 € · optional KP prep courses up to 3,000 €, often fundable via Bildungsgutschein.

Anti-scam, for nurses: the Anpassungslehrgang is usually free to you — employers or the Bundesagentur fund it. And under German law, recruiters may not charge you placement fees (~). Anyone demanding thousands for "guaranteed recognition" is selling you something the state gives away.

The realistic timeline

  1. Documents + verification

    2–6 months

    Degree, transcript, syllabus with hours breakdown, registration (NMC/PMDC/PNC/BMDC…) + good standing, internship/house-job records — sworn-translated. No apostille: Germany rejects apostilles from India, Pakistan and Bangladesh; the authority initiates verification in your home country instead. Missing rotational-internship documentation is the #1 Indian file-killer (~ anecdotal).

  2. Equivalence check by the authority

    4–8 months

    Statutory clock: 4 months for medical professions — but only after completeness. Standard outcome: partial recognition (Defizitbescheid / wesentliche Unterschiede). From 1 Nov 2026, third-country doctors, dentists and pharmacists can go straight to the exam instead.

  3. Language: B2 + Fachsprachprüfung

    2–4 months

    Doctors: B2 general German plus the C1-level Fachsprachprüfung at the Ärztekammer (wait 2–4 months for a slot). Nurses: B2 (some Länder accept B1 at application with B2 by recognition, ~).

  4. Kenntnisprüfung or Anpassungslehrgang

    3–12 months

    KP waiting lists are the known bottleneck — Berlin and NRW especially (~), 3–9 months for doctors. Nurses choosing the Anpassungslehrgang: typically ~4 months theory + 6 months supervised practice (8–11 months; case-dependent up to 3 years).

Doctors

  • Berufserlaubnis (§10 BÄO): a temporary permit, max 2 years, to work supervised as Assistenzarzt while preparing the Kenntnisprüfung — the most-used hack in the community
  • §16d residence permit covers recognition stays; §81a can be continued into §16d entry when only partial equivalence is found

Nurses

  • Work as Pflegehelfer:in during the Anpassungslehrgang at roughly 2,300–2,800 € gross (~) — not your target salary, but real income during recognition
  • Anerkennungspartnerschaft (§16d Abs. 3): enter without prior recognition, work immediately, complete recognition within up to 3 years (A2 German + ≥2-year state-recognized qualification, ~ re-verify parameters)

Country notes

  • India: MBBS from public medical colleges is mostly H+ in anabin; NMC registration + good standing are mandatory; the internship/house-job year counts toward equivalence — document it completely. For nursing, Defizitbescheid is the norm for B.Sc Nursing/GNM; NCLEX or Gulf experience gives no shortcut (); the GIZ/BA Triple-Win programme covers India with a pre-negotiated path ().
  • Pakistan: PMDC registration + good standing mandatory; MBBS → Kenntnisprüfung near-always. BSN → Defizitbescheid the norm.
  • Bangladesh: BMDC registration + good standing mandatory; 3-year diploma nursing faces bigger equivalence gaps (psychiatry/geriatrics hours, ~).

Values marked ~ are community-corroborated ranges, not primary-verified — the wizard flags every one of them per profession.
